Soy meal, defatted, is the high-protein, low-fat byproduct left after soybeans are pressed for oil. It has a dry, crumbly texture and a mild, beany, slightly nutty flavor. It is a nutritional powerhouse, packing nearly 50 grams of protein per 100 grams with minimal fat.
Calorie split: 54% protein · 40% carbs · 6% fat

As a concentrated soy product, it contains anti-nutrients like phytates and trypsin inhibitors, which can reduce mineral absorption and digestibility; these are significantly reduced by proper cooking or fermentation. It is also a common allergen, so those with soy allergies must avoid it. Pairing it with vitamin C-rich foods can enhance iron absorption.
The vast majority of defatted soy meal produced globally—over 95%—isn't eaten by people at all; it's used as a high-protein feed for livestock, especially poultry and swine.

How is defatted soy meal different from soy flour?
Defatted soy meal is made after oil extraction, leaving a high-protein, low-fat product. Full-fat soy flour retains the bean's natural oils and has a higher fat content.
Can I use it in home cooking?
Yes, but it's very dry and concentrated. It's best used as an ingredient to boost protein in smoothies, baked goods, or homemade veggie burgers, not eaten plain.
Is it the same as soy protein powder?
Not exactly. Defatted meal is a less processed starting material. Soy protein isolate or concentrate are further refined to remove more carbs and fiber, resulting in an even higher protein percentage.
